One other arms depot in northwestern Russia on fireplace after Ukrainian drone strike

KYIV, Ukraine (AP) — A blaze tore by means of a Russian arms depot deep contained in the nation, triggering explosions and the closure of a serious freeway, after Ukraine in a single day launched over 100 drones at Russia and occupied Crimea, Russian information stories and the Protection Ministry mentioned.

The depot seemed to be simply kilometers (miles) from one other that was struck by Ukrainian drones early Wednesday, injuring 13 folks and in addition inflicting an enormous fireplace.

Russian authorities on Saturday closed a 100-kilometer (62-mile) stretch of a freeway and evacuated passengers from a close-by rail station after the hearth triggered a collection of explosions. Posts on native Telegram channels on the messaging app mentioned a missile depot was struck close to the city of Toropets, in Russia’s Tver area about 380 kilometers (240 miles) northwest of Moscow and about 500 kilometers (300 miles) from the Ukrainian border.

Unverified photographs circulating on Telegram confirmed a big ball of flame rising into the night time sky and dozens of smoke trails from detonations.

An ammunition depot and missile arsenal in southwestern Russia additionally caught fireplace in a separate assault Saturday within the Krasnodar area, triggering evacuations after the blaze triggered a collection of blasts. Movies on social media confirmed vibrant orange clouds rising over the horizon, as boring thuds of detonations sounded virtually constantly.

Russia’s Protection Ministry early on Saturday claimed that its forces in a single day shot down 101 Ukrainian drones over Russian territory and occupied Crimea. There have been no speedy stories of casualties in both Russian area.
